Solution Overview

Problem

Conventional emulsion cosmetic compositions face issues with stability when containing unstable active ingredients, leading to separation or precipitation, and high-content surfactants used for stability are not environmentally friendly or safe for the skin.

Innovation Solution

An emulsion cosmetic composition using an aqueous phase with a self-emulsifying agent and a self-emulsifying stabilizer, without surfactants, to achieve high interfacial stability between the aqueous and oil phases.

Function Achieved in This Case

The composition exhibits excellent stability, reduces skin irritation, and is environmentally friendly, with improved spreadability, makeup durability, and water resistance, while effectively stabilizing active ingredients like vitamin C.
